Top SL official arrested for stealing Tsunami aid Wednesday, March 2 2005 22:16 Hrs (IST) - World Time -
Colombo:
A senior Sri Lankan official was arrested today (March 2, 2005) on the charge of stealing Indian-donated tsunami relief aid in the island's northeastern district of Trincomalee, police said.
A Commissioner of Land in Trincomalee was arrested in connection with the disappearance of 12 portable electricity generators donated by the Government of India to be used by survivors of the December 26 tsunamis, police said.
The man's identity was not given, but police said he was the highest-ranking officer taken into custody in connection with misappropriation of tsunami relief aid.
The latest arrest came as hundreds of minority Tamils staged a noisy protest in the adjoining district of Batticaloa accusing local officials of discrimination in the distribution of aid.
